InfoGrab Docs

teleport_trusted_device Terraform 리소스 참조

이 페이지는 Teleport Terraform 프로바이더의 teleport_trusted_device 리소스에서 지원되는 값을 설명합니다.

사용 예시#

# Trusted device resource

resource "teleport_trusted_device" "TESTDEVICE1" {
  version = "v1"
  spec = {
    asset_tag = "TESTDEVICE1"
    os_type   = "macos"
  }
}

스키마#

필수#

  • version (문자열) Version은 리소스 생성에 사용된 API 버전입니다. 반드시 지정해야 합니다. 이 버전을 기반으로 Teleport는 리소스 생성 또는 삭제 시 다른 기본값을 적용합니다. "v"로 시작하는 정수여야 합니다. 예: v1

선택#

metadata에 대한 중첩 스키마#

선택:

  • labels (문자열 맵) Labels는 레이블 세트입니다.
  • name (문자열) Name은 객체 이름입니다.

spec에 대한 중첩 스키마#

필수:

  • asset_tag (문자열)
  • os_type (문자열)

선택:

spec.source에 대한 중첩 스키마#

선택:

  • name (문자열)
  • origin (문자열)

teleport_trusted_device Terraform 리소스 참조

원문 보기

이 페이지는 Teleport Terraform 프로바이더의 teleport_trusted_device 리소스에서 지원되는 값을 설명합니다.

사용 예시#

# Trusted device resource

resource "teleport_trusted_device" "TESTDEVICE1" {
  version = "v1"
  spec = {
    asset_tag = "TESTDEVICE1"
    os_type   = "macos"
  }
}

스키마#

필수#

  • version (문자열) Version은 리소스 생성에 사용된 API 버전입니다. 반드시 지정해야 합니다. 이 버전을 기반으로 Teleport는 리소스 생성 또는 삭제 시 다른 기본값을 적용합니다. "v"로 시작하는 정수여야 합니다. 예: v1

선택#

metadata에 대한 중첩 스키마#

선택:

  • labels (문자열 맵) Labels는 레이블 세트입니다.
  • name (문자열) Name은 객체 이름입니다.

spec에 대한 중첩 스키마#

필수:

  • asset_tag (문자열)
  • os_type (문자열)

선택:

spec.source에 대한 중첩 스키마#

선택:

  • name (문자열)
  • origin (문자열)